Call the GSSAPI dissector when disecting GSSAPI transaction keys. The TKEY

request works quite nicely but I'm not sure what to call for the response.
Currently it just displays "Unknown header: (cls=2, cons=1, tag=1) which
looks like it's some more ASN.1 data.
